Erb's Palsy is a condition with varying degrees of paralysis in the shoulder and arms, which affects the brachial nerves. These nerves transmit electrical signals to muscles in order to enable them to move. The brachialplexus is abrasion that can cause the hand to be unable to move and grip the affected hand.

There are many causes of Erb's syndrome. It can be caused by shoulder dystocia which is a complication of labour that happens when the baby's head gets stuck above the mother's pubic bone. It is more common in women with risk factors such as gestational diabetics and infants who are large. Shoulder dystocia is an emergency medical condition. It is vital for doctors to recognize this and be aware of what to do to avoid complications. It can also be caused by the use of forceps or a vacuum extractor during labour or by having an emergency Cesarean section.

There are many treatments for children with Erb’s Palsy however, the damage can not be fully repaired. Certain infants suffer from a significant disability and are unable to move their arms, hands or fingers.

The symptoms result from injury to the brachial plexus which connects all the muscles of the upper limb except for the trapezius. The injury is usually to the upper branches of nerves C5 or C6. Infrequently, it can also affect C7. The result is the classic Erb's palsy sign, a waiter tip-like hand which is unable to pronate or flex the forearm. In a few cases, nerves that are damaged can cause Horner syndrome. It is evident by pupils that are drooping as well as a tightened face.

The nerves that form the brachial nerve control movements and sensations in the hand and arm. If the baby is diagnosed with Erb's spalsy, this means the nerves have been injured. The majority of babies recover within 6 to 12 months, but some suffer from a permanent disability that restricts movement and feeling in their arm.

Treatment is focused on physical therapy that aims to improve the range of motion of the injured arm. This can be done in a variety of ways including stretching exercises and passive exercises. A physiotherapist can also recommend an extension splint specifically designed to aid in the movement and reduce stiffness. In extreme cases, a nerve graft could be required to repair damaged nerves.
